Although the employee, who suffered from depression, exceeded the amount of intermittent leave periods estimated by his physician on his medical certification, “an estimate is just that,” the appeals court noted, and the employer had other options at its disposal, other than discharge, if it required validation that he was in fact incapacitated on the days in question (Hansen v Fincantieri Marine Group, LLC, August 18, 2014, Tinder, J).
